Molecular cloning of Bacillus subtilis genes involved in DNA metabolism.

M Perego1, E Ferrari, M T Bassi, A Galizzi, P Mazza.   

Abstract

Different clones carrying a chromosomal DNA fragment able to transform Bacillus subtilis mutants dnaA13, dnaB19, dnaG5, recG40 and polA42 to a wild-type phenotype were isolated from a library constructed in plasmid pJH101. A lambda recombinant clone carrying a chromosomal fragment able to transform dnaC mutants was obtained from a lambda Charon 4A library. A restriction map of the cloned DNA fragments was constructed. The 11.3 kb cloned DNA fragment of plasmid pMP60-13 containing the wild-type sequence of dnaG5 was shown to transform a recF33 mutant as well.
